An integrated partner in the value chain 
Long Traditions
Energy Piping AS is one of the market leaders in the 
piping business in Norway. We have long tradition in the 
piping business, starting in 1933. Continuous focus on 
good service, customer satisfaction, knowledge, technical 
competency and a comprehensive stock is the basis for 
our business and we believe it is the key factor for long 
term partnership with our customers. We are an 
integrated part of our customer’s value chain, based 
on experience, trust and mutual understanding which 
benefit us as well as our customers.
Quality Matters
Quality in every aspect of our business is the core 
element for continuous success. Our technical managers 
are members of the Norsok M-650 and M-630 commit-
tees. They qualify steel mills, piping, flange and fitting 
manufacturers, as well as foundries for valve castings 
according to the Norsok standard for our company and 
for the major oil companies in Norway. This standard is 
also the guideline for all international companies deliver-
ing products to the Oil & Gas industry on the Norwegian 
Continental Shelf. This gives us the best technical 
knowledge and competency in the field.
Stock and Products
We have one of Northern Europe’s largest stocks in ASTM
piping products including pipes, fittings, flanges, 
compact flanges, mechanical joints and valves. Our stock 
range from 1/2” an up to 24” in all common material 
grades used for the Oil & Gas industry, such as AISI 316, 
6Mo, Duplex, Super Duplex and Titanium. In addition we 
have more than 8000 valves in stock. We have semi-
finished compact flanges and mechanical joints which 
can be machined locally to customer specification for 
minimum delivery time.

Types of pipes, fittings and flanges in stock
Sizes and material types:
The below listed products are typical available from our stock in size range from 0.5” to 24”.
Larger sizes and other materials may also be available on request, but can in all cases be 
offered based on new production at mills. 
Material properties / certification:
Material purchased to our stock are manufactured, tested and certified in accordance to our internal 
specification EP-3000 which is based on Norsok M630 MDS´s and internal additional requirements. 
Typical modified requirements are indicated in tables below. 
All products are certified to EN10204 type 3.1

TUBING METRIC SIZES & PRESSURE IN BAR
FACTOR CHART FOR PRESSURE CALCULATION OF TUBING - METRIC
The below table values are based on ASME B31.3 section 304, and may be used for calculation of: 
1) Working pressure (maximum allowable by design standard), i.e.”Table factor” multiplied by “Maximum Allowable 
 Stress” (MPa) 
2) Yield pressure (calculated by nominal values), i.e. “Table factor” multiplied by “Minimum Yield Strength” (MPa) 
3) Burst pressure (calculated by nominal values), i.e. “Table factor” multiplied by “Minimum Tensile Strength” (MPa) 
 
NOTE: Factors below heavy black line are calculated to ASME B31.3 section 304 using the Y=0.4, 
 while the right factors are calculated by using Y=d/(d+D).

When used with the higher pressure flanges, it may be necessary to increase the length of stub ends in sizes 12in and larger. Such increase in length shall 
be a matter of agreement between the manufacturer and purchaser.
R – These dimensions conform to the radius established for lap-joint flanges in American National Standard Steel Pipe Flanges and Flanged Fittings ANSI 
 B16.5.
G – The dimension conform to standard machined facings shown in the Americam National Standard Steel Pipe Flanges and Flanged Fittings ANSI B16.5. 
 The back face of the lap shall be machined to conform to the surface on which it seats. Where ring joint facings are to be applied use dimension ´K´ 
 as given in ANSI B16.5.
F – When special facings such as tongoue-groove, male-female, etc. are employed, additional lap thickness must be provided and such additional thickness 
 shall be in addition to (not included in) the basic length ´F´´.
